A Journey Across the Region

The Chalhoub story began in 1955, when Michel and Widad Chalhoub opened their first store in Damascus, selling the fine French silverware of Christofle. Over the following decades, the family moved with the times and the region’s turbulence — relocating first to Beirut, then to Kuwait, and finally establishing their permanent home in Dubai in 1990. Each move brought new opportunity, and the group steadily built a reputation as the trusted partner for luxury brands entering the Middle East.

The Gatekeeper of Luxury

Today the Chalhoub Group is the largest luxury retailer and operator in the Middle East, with thousands of employees across more than a dozen countries and hundreds of stores. Its business rests on three pillars: distributing luxury goods across the region, operating retail stores, and providing marketing and creative services. Through long-standing partnerships and joint ventures with the world’s most prestigious houses, it has become the essential bridge between global luxury and regional customers.

Iconic partnerships.  —  Chalhoub co-manages and represents some of the most famous names in fashion and beauty, including houses such as Louis Vuitton, Dior, and the beauty retailer Sephora. Its deep understanding of local culture allows it to adapt global brands to regional tastes, from tailored marketing campaigns to culturally sensitive product offerings — a skill that has made it invaluable to the international luxury industry.

Building Its Own Brands

Beyond representing others, Chalhoub has created its own successful concepts. Level Shoes in Dubai is celebrated as one of the largest luxury footwear destinations in the world, while beauty concept Faces and the oriental fragrance brand Ghawali have become regional favourites. In a landmark move, the group acquired Christofle — the very brand that launched its journey — bringing its story full circle from distributor to owner of a historic European maison.

Innovation and the Future

A family business now guided by its third generation, Chalhoub continues to reinvent itself. It has embraced e-commerce, data, and digital loyalty platforms, transforming into as much a technology-driven company as a retailer. With commitments to sustainability and innovation — including early ventures into digital collectibles — the group is positioning itself for a future where luxury is experienced both in stores and online.
